- Title
BOMBSHELL BIPARTISANSHIP: THE FATE OF RELATED CLAIMS WITHIN THE CONFINES OF THEENDING FORCED ARBITRATION OF SEXUAL ASSAULT AND SEXUAL HARASSMENT ACT OF 2021.
- Authors
Dillon, Emma Kate
- Abstract
The article focuses on the Ending Forced Arbitration of Sexual Assault and Sexual Harassment Act of 2021, which aims to prevent employers from silencing victims of sexual harassment and assault through mandatory arbitration clauses. Topics include the prevalence of sexual harassment, the case of Gretchen Carlson and the creation of Lift Our Voices, and the potential ambiguities and implications of the End of Forced Arbitration of Workplace Sexual Assault Act.
